For the third year in a row, people in cities all over the world will march as one voice to save Elephants and Rhinos. Every 15 minutes an elephant is killed for its tusks, just to be carved into useless ivory trinkets. That's 96 a day and over 30,000 a year. A rhino is slaughtered once every 9-11 hours for its horn.
